A method for analysing eigenvalues of the Helmholtz equation using a standard existing subroutine for eigenvalue determination is developed in this paper. It is based on the boundary integral equation formulation known as the multiple reciprocity method (MRM). The above-mentioned formulation, having polynomial matrices in terms of the eigenvalue as the coefficient matrices, is transformed into the standard-type eigenvalue problem. The resulting formulation makes it possible to determine the required eigenvalues only by boundary discretisation without any initial rough estimation.
